BREAKING: Tinubu Asks NASS To Approve N500bn Subsidy Removal Palliatives

President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has written to the National Assembly seeking an amendment to the 2022 supplementary appropriation act to allow the Federal Government raise N500 billion for palliatives to cushion the effect of the removal of subsidy on petrol.

Newsonline Nigeria reports that President Bola Ahmed Tinubu has written to the National Assembly seeking an amendment to the 2022 supplementary appropriation act to allow the Federal Government raise N500 billion for palliatives to cushion the effect of the removal of subsidy on petrol.

 

This Nigeria news platform understands that the request was disclosed in a letter sent to the House of Representatives on Wednesday.

 

 

According to the letter titled ‘Request for the amendment of the 2022 appropriation act’, read during plenary on the Wednesday by Speaker of the House of Representatives, Hon. Tajudeen Abbas, Tinubu explained that the  money would be sourced from the 2022 supplementary Appropriation Act of N819.5 billion.
